Tel Aviv (MikyStory): The Israeli military announced on Saturday that it intercepted a drone approaching from the east, hours after a missile launched by Yemen’s Houthi rebels struck the central city of Tel Aviv.
In a statement, the Israeli Defense Forces (IDF) detailed the incident: “Following the sirens that sounded earlier in Gvulot, Talmei Eliyahu, and Ein HaBesor due to an unmanned aerial vehicle (UAV) infiltration, the Israeli Air Force (IAF) successfully intercepted a UAV that entered Israeli airspace from the east.”
The interception comes amid heightened regional tensions and ongoing threats from various fronts, further testing Israel's air defense systems.
